PC Colin Gay
03/08/2022 at 09.00 am
Police Headquarters, Block 7, Conference Room 7
Between 08:30 and 09:00 an incident took place on the small driveway off
A521 UTTOXETER ROAD for the Library that leads up to BLYTHE BRIDGE
HIGH SCHOOL. The incident was witnessed by 2 staff members and at least
2 parents. The incident involved an off duty police officer, PC 4738 Colin GAY
and a student of the high school aged 15 years. The student had been
crossing the drive and walked in front of the vehicle belonging to PC Gay
which had come to a stop. PC GAY sounded the horn of the vehicle and a
verbal altercation has taken place between both parties. PC GAY has exited
the vehicle and approached the student. A further altercation has taken place
and PC GAY took hold of the student by the jacket around the breast and
moved him back several paces before putting him over a small low wall,
leaving him lying almost horizontal. At this point two teachers of the High
School Teacher A & Teacher B have approached and separated both parties.
Teacher B has removed the student taking him into the school and Teacher A
has spoken with GAY.
The independent witnesses describe PC GAY as the aggressor. On interview
PC GAY justifies his actions as lawful and proportionate. He was charged with
Common Assault.
On 7th July 2022 following a 2 day trial PC Gay was found guilty of Common
Assault at Wolverhampton Magistrates Court.
In accordance with Regulation 53 of the Police (Conduct) Regulations
2020 it is the Chief Constable’s intention to consider the public
notification of the hearing.
The presumption is that an accelerated misconduct hearing will be held in
public, however there may be some circumstances where this is not
appropriate, or where certain parts of the hearing need to be held in private.
